Most matte blacks are flat and one-note. TeckWrap Sandy Black is different. It carries a fine, sand-like grain in a super-matte surface, which gives the black more depth than a plain flat finish. From across the street it reads as solid black. Up close you can see the texture.
Key Attributes
- Super-matte with a sandy grain: a very low-sheen black with a light texture that gives it depth instead of sitting completely flat.
- Almost no glare: the surface scatters nearly all reflected light and keeps an even, non-reflective tone in any condition.
- Henkel adhesive: solvent acrylic adhesive that stays clear and holds up to daily weather.
- Clean removal: comes off with heat years later and leaves the paint underneath unharmed. Installers report it lifts without a fight.
- Wraps edges and curves: air-release channels and a stretchable film follow edges and moderate curves with a smooth lay-down.
Sandy Black sits just off a standard matte black. In flat light it looks like a deep, soft black with no shine. When the light hits at an angle, the sandy texture catches just enough to show grain, never sparkle. It is a quiet finish. It suits an executive sedan as well as a blacked-out build.
